What should you do if a water pipeline bursts in your residence? The longer you wait, the much more serious the damages that can happen to your building. For these factors, you require to find out how to act in the event of a burst water pipeline.

Shut Off the Key Waterline Valve



The first thing to do? Shut the shut-off valve. Search for the neighborhood shut-off valve to switch off the water in one particular location only. Go for the major water line valve as well as turn it off if you don't know where the local shut-off shutoff is. This action will certainly cut off the water quickly in your entire house. Usually, the major valve is found outside the residence next to the water meter. If it's not there, you can also find it in two areas: in the cellar at eye degree or the first flooring on the ground. Typically, builders put the shut-off valve in the main ground level washroom or best next to it.

File the Damage For Insurance policy



While you're waiting for the pros to show up, obtain some paperwork of the damages caused by the errant pipeline. Do close-up shots of the harmed spots as well as valuables.

Recover Points That Can Be Saved



As soon as you're done taking pictures, take a look at the harmed items as well as take out the most essential ones from the stack. Dry them off in a dry/warm place away from the broken location as well as try to maintain them as much as you can. Drag as much dampness as you can to the material so it can begin to dry.

Begin the Drying Process



You require to start the drying procedure asap. Luckily, the water from your waterlines is already tidy so you don't need to fret about sewer water. The flowing water may have interrupted the dust as well as particles in your carpetings and floorboards. In this case, put some handwear covers on and also begin some damage control. Use containers to discard out the water. Remove as much water as you can from the surface areas with old towels. Activate an electrical follower or open your home windows to promote air blood circulation. These actions will speed up to completely dry and discourage mold and mildew growth.
